ImmobilienScout24 REST API - Binde Objekte, Preisdaten uvm. in deine Applikationen ein.

ImmobilienScout24 REST API

Die ImmobilienScout24 REST API für eigene Applikationen verwenden

Mit der ImmobilienScout24 REST API können Objekte, Preisdaten, personalisierte Dienste wie Merkzettel uvm. von Deutschlands größtem Online-Immobilienmarkt, ImmobilienScout24, in Desktop- und Webanwendungen sowie in mobile Applikationen eingebunden werden. Mit der API können Immobilienvermarkter, Immobilienmakler, Wohnungsbaugesellschaften oder Bauträger ihren Vermarktungsbestand auf ihren Websites präsentieren und damit ihren Vermarktungserfolg gezielt fördern. Es besteht zudem die Möglichkeit, auf den kompletten Datenbestand von ImmobilienScout24 zuzugreifen und mit diesem zu arbeiten, z.B. als Blogger oder SEO-Spezialist.

Die REST API ist vor allem optimiert für die Entwicklung von mobilen Apps. ImmobilienScout24 wird jeden Monat weitere Features, Daten und Dienste über die REST API verfügbar machen. So ist zum Beispiel für Dezember 2011 die Objekteinstellung über die REST API geplant. Die Nutzung der ImmobilienScout24 API ist kostenlos.


  • Kostenlose Nutzung der ImmobilienScout24 API
  • Standard-Protokoll: REST
  • Umfangreiche Dokumentation mit WADL, XML-Schema und viel Beispielcode
  • Sandbox-Umgebung erreichbar über REST-API und Web, mit umfangreichen Testdatenbestand
  • Keine Vertragsbindung und keine Grundgebühr, lediglich oAuth-Key und oAuth-secret. Dazu kannst du Dich auf http://developer.immobilienscout24.de für einen Sandbox-Zugang registrieren.
  • Keine kostenpflichtigen Support-Verträge

Unterstützte Webservice-Protokolle:

  • REST (Enduser-Authentifizierung über HTTPS)
  • JSON/XML

Authentifizierung:

  • oAuth v1.0a
  • Systemauthentifizierung über 2-beiniges oAuth
  • End-Userauthentifizierung (z.B. beim Merkzettel-Sync) über 3-beiniges oAuth

Unterstützte Programmiersprachen per SDKs:

  • PHP (zur Verfügung gestellt von www.immocaster.de)
  • Beispielcode für Java/Ruby folgt noch

Support:


Flexibilität durch individuelle Konfigurierbarkeit der Suchparameter

Die Suchparameter lassen sich für jede Anwendung individuell konfigurieren. So kannst Du die Suche auf Deine Bedürfnisse anpassen. Immobilienmakler oder Wohnungsbaugesellschaften könnten z.B. nur die Kauf- oder Mietimmobilien in den Suchergebnissen auf ihrer Website anzeigen lassen, die sie auch selbst verkaufen und somit ihre Verkaufsraten steigern und Interessenten binden. Der Betreiber eines Immobilienblogs könnte die Ergebnisdarstellung hingegen so anpassen, dass nur bestimmte Immobilien einer Stadt, Region oder Preisklasse angezeigt werden.
Konfigurierbare Suchparameter sind u.a.:

  • Immobilientyp
  • Kauf- und Mietimmobilien
  • Ausstattung und Zustand
  • Region, Stadtteil, Umkreisssuche nach PLZ
  • Vermietungszustand
  • Bauphase
  • Heizungsart
  • Usw.

Nicht nur die Suchparameter, sondern auch die Darstellung der Suchergebnisse kann individuell angepasst werden. Du kannst Filter setzen oder die Ergebnisse nach bestimmten Kriterien (z.B. Preis, Scout-ID, Zimmeranzahl, Wohnfläche auf-/absteigend) anordnen lassen.

Eine Übersicht aller Konfigurationsmöglichkeiten findest Du in der Dokumentation.
Bei einer erfolgreichen Suche kannst Du Dir die Suchergebnisse im XML-, JSON- oder Text-Format ausgeben lassen. Die ausgelieferten Ergebnisse enthalten jeweils einen Hyperlink zu entsprechenden Detailseiten auf ImmobilienScout24.de.


Personalisierte Dienste wie Merkzettel und Gesuchsspeicherung

Die REST-API bietet alle Sucharten, und -Parameter die auf www.immobilienScout24.de verfügbar sind. Damit kannst du für jeden Usecase/Auftraggeber eine individuelle Suche erstellen. Neben der Immobiliensuche bietet nur die ImmobilienScout24 REST-API api-basierten personalisierten Features wie Merkzettel und Gesuchsspeicherung. Weiter werden Preisentwicklung, GIS-Services, Erfolgsreporting für Immobilienanbieter verfügbar gemacht.

Eine Auswahl der fachlichen Features:

  • Suchearten: Freitext-, Geo-Koordinaten-, Umkreis-, Autocompletion-Suche
  • 12 Immobilientypen (wird bis Jahresende auf 21 erweitert)
  • Vermarktungsarten (Kauf, Miete)
  • Verschiedene Suchfilter, Sortierkriterien, Bildformate
  • Usw.

Eine Übersicht aller Konfigurationsmöglichkeiten findest Du in der Dokumentation.
Bei einer erfolgreichen Suche kannst Du Dir die Suchergebnisse im XML- oder JSON-Format ausgeben lassen.